一道数据结构的线性表题
题目
一道数据结构的线性表题
试分别用顺序表和单链表作为存储结构,实现将线性表(a0,a1,...,an-1)就地逆置的操作 ,所谓“就地”支付住空间应为O(1)(c语言)
答案
void convert(Node *head) { //单链表逆置 Node *p=head; Node *newNode=null; Node *temp; while(p){ temp=p->next; p->next=newNode; newNode=p; p=temp; } } template //输出函数 void Singlelist::Output(ostrea...
举一反三
我想写一篇关于奥巴马的演讲的文章,写哪一篇好呢?为什么好
最新试题
热门考点
- 被亚洲\北美洲\欧洲三大洲包围的海洋是?
- 大圆的直径是小圆直径的3倍,那么小圆的周长是大圆周长的(),小圆的面积是大圆面积的()
- 硫酸和盐酸的混合液100.0 mL,向其中加入氢氧化钡粉末4.275g,充分反应后,经过滤、洗涤、干燥,得到沉淀2.330g,同时测得滤液中OH-浓度为0.100 mol•L-1 .(设溶
- “五岳归来不看山,黄山归来不看岳”中“五岳”是指哪五座名山?
- 《长沙过贾谊宅》这首诗的颔联描绘了一幅什么样的图景?
- 有理数的乘法计算题
- 闻成语有哪些
- 智慧之子使父亲快乐,愚昧之子使母亲蒙羞.这句名言的意思~!
- 海底动物的活动方式有哪些!今天回答30或20分,要新的,写具体
- 物体间有摩擦力产生时,必有弹力,弹力与摩擦力的方向必定是垂直的 这句话正不正确